Magnetic phase diagram and possible Kitaev-like behavior of honeycomb-lattice antimonate Na3Co2SbO6
Abstract
Recent theoretical studies have suggested that Kitaev physics and such effects as formation of a mysterious spin-liquid state can be expected not only in RuCl3 and iridates, but also in conventional 3d transition metal compounds. Using DC and AC magnetometry, thermodynamic and 23Na nuclear magnetic resonance measurements (NMR) we studied such a candidate material Na3Co2SbO6. A full phase diagram of Na3Co2SbO6 in a wide range of magnetic fields and temperatures is presented. The results demonstrate transformation of the antiferromagnetic structure under the external magnetic field, gradual development of the saturation phase, as well as evidence of gapped behavior in certain parts of the phase diagram
